Today's classic: The Ghoul (1933, directed by Thomas Hayes Hunter, starring Boris Karloff, Cedric Hardwicke, Ernest Thesiger, Dorothy Hyson, Ralph Richardson, and Kathleen Harrison)

Don’t expect a masterpiece from the Universal vaults! That’s my advice for this flick – if you lower your expectations just a little bit, you’ll find it entertaining, despite its flaws. It has quite a slow pace, and you won’t see Karloff as often as in his trademark Universal roles.
And don’t look for Shakespearean dialogues – you won’t find them. But it has funny parts in it (some of them unintentional, though), a nice cast, very moody cinematography, and let’s be honest – a film from the 30s, starring KARLOFF, who could resist?
